26 Beach Rd, Mollymook Beach is a 3 bedroom, 1 bathroom House with 2 parking spaces and was built in 1970. The property has a land size of 759m2 and floor size of 138m2. While the property is not currently for sale or for rent, it was last sold in May 2022.

The size of Mollymook Beach is approximately 3.3 square kilometres. There are 12 parks, covering nearly 34.3% of the total area. The population of Mollymook Beach in 2016 was 2447 people. By 2021 the population was 2531 showing a population growth of 3.4%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Mollymook Beach is 60-69 years. Households in Mollymook Beach are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Mollymook Beach work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 80.20% of the homes in Mollymook Beach were owner-occupied compared with 77.30% in 2016.
